Options to Change Flight

I am taking 5 friends on their first trip to SE Asia next week. We were all supposed to be booked on BR 55 ORD - TPE and then BR 211 from TPE to BKK. However, today, i found out that one of my friends booked the wrong flight to BKK and is on BR 205, which means he has a 15 hour layover at TPE and will miss our whole first day in Bangkok. We have a very busy second day so i'm concerned he is going to be exhausted if he can't get the flight changed.

It was a Saver Economy fare so it looks like he will have to pay a $100 change fee and the price difference to get it changed, are there any other fees that I don't know about?

BR 211 is currently, full in economy, but has premium economy open, has anyone been able to change to a premium economy seat if you were willing to pay the far difference?

If he doesn't want to pay the far difference and the change fee, does Eva allow someone to Standby for earlier flights? I know that is a unlikely since it's currently full, but it might be the only real viable option.

Just a little warning...you must change all sectors together. So the ORD-TPE-BKK would have to all be in PE. You can't pick just TPE-BKK to be upgraded.
